Well I'm 35 so I'd like to think I'm not THAT much older but I'm a full blown gear head , car nut and I've been driving / owning Porsche's as soon as I got my license at 16 , started with 944's , a ratty 911 Targa, a 928 and have come up through the 911 generations ( air and water cooled) right up to my 991.1. We are all extremely fortunate and I am very thankful of what I have.

Lately, though , I'd say within really the last 5 years the enthusiast car market has taken a serious nose dive and I find myself disagreeing more and more with the new car designs and this 992 is reaching for me, unforgivable levels of change that I do not think are for the best. Hopefully I'll be surprised and proven wrong but with nearly 20 years of experience in the auto industry I can see the writing on the wall the same as I have with every other brand that has lost it's way over the years.

The main problem here is that Porsche along with many other makes simply don't understand their US market for certain models which they incorrectly believe is made up of rich millennial's and techno lovers who go goo goo for technology overload. The truth is that the Porsche sports car market is made up of many more 40+ year old's who approach technology as I do with a " could take it or leave it " mentality. Many of whom find the tech overload extremely frustrating and over complicated in the same way that they view their smart phone as something that is as much an annoyance as it is a convenience. These same people also came to Porsche because of the history, classic styling and the cars they grew up loving that were far more focused in their purpose. I'm 35 and grew up without a cell phone until I was a teenager , I could care less about at least 50% of the tech on these new cars and would be just as happy if my 991 had a regular radio in place of the PCM screen. In fact, I would be even happier if Porsche would just make me a brand new 80's or 90's Carrera but that's for another thread.......
To be honest with you I truly love the 991 generation as my favorite 911. Maybe I'm too young to sincerely appreciate pre-964 911s and I do put the 993 as second on my list, but the 991 to me really hit the sweet spot of analog meets digital, an awesome balance. And the exterior styling hits the nail on the head for what I would want a 21st century 911 to look like, it's a stunning design IMO. Where we have conveniences like bluetooth/CarPlay (on the better 991 gen )/freaking ice cold AC etc but to me you can feel the similarities from prior 911 gens in the way the car sounds/drives/feels. There are still analog touches to the car like the mostly analog dash, the cool row of buttons on the center console/PCM/AC area, apparently analog shifters now too

Now I see the 992 as the shift away from analog and more towards digital on the scale which I don't really know how to feel about, even if its "the future".. Only time will tell, maybe I could open minded towards a more "futuristic" interior but most important to me is how does the 992 drive, is there the same 911 emotion/feel there. I'm worried its a simply a 2 door Panamera which is what people who might not be on this forum want, but a good/profitable market for Porsche to cater to
